最佳文本编辑器选择:编程新手应该用哪个软件?

时间:2025-12-08 分类:电脑软件

对于编程新手来说,选择一个合适的文本编辑器至关重要。这不仅影响到编码的效率,也会左右日后的学习曲线。当前市场上,文本编辑器种类繁多,从功能强大的集成开发环境到简单易用的代码编辑工具,各有各的优势。本文将深入探讨几款适合编程新手的热门文本编辑器,帮助你做出明智的选择。

最佳文本编辑器选择:编程新手应该用哪个软件?

Visual Studio Code

Visual Studio Code(VS Code)无疑是目前最受欢迎的文本编辑器之一。其强大的扩展功能以及丰富的插件生态令许多新手爱不释手。VS Code支持几乎所有编程语言,并且内置了调试器和Git支持,这为学习版本控制和调试提供了极大的便利。界面干净简洁,结合自定义主题和布局设置,可以让用户根据个人偏好进行调整,这一点对初学者尤为友好。

Sublime Text

Sublime Text因其优雅的界面和强大的性能而备受青睐。尤其在处理大文件时,其速度表现出色,广受编程人士的赞誉。虽然Sublime Text是收费软件,但其试用版几乎没有功能限制,方便新手进行评估。Sublime的多重选择编辑以及命令面板等功能,非常适合需要高效编码的程序员。

Atom

Atom是由GitHub推出的一款开源文本编辑器,特点是可高度自定义,适合有DIY精神和探索欲望的新手。内置的包管理系统让用户能够方便地安装插件,提升编辑器的功能。Atom具有的Teletype功能,使得实时协作编程成为可能,非常适合团队学习或远程合作。

Notepad++

对于一些轻量级需求的用户,Notepad++是一个极佳的选择。作为一款开源编辑器,Notepad++提供了基础的代码高亮和简单的插件支持。它占用系统资源少,对于新手在刚开始学习编程时,能够有效避免复杂的界面和功能带来的困扰。Notepad++对多种语言的支持使得它成为一款多用途的工具。

选择适合的文本编辑器对于编程新手来说无疑是个挑战。从功能强大到轻量级简洁,各种选择都有其独特的使用场景和优缺点。根据自身的需求和对编程的理解,可以从这些编辑器中选择一个最合适的来开始你的编程旅程。无论是选择VS Code的全能,还是Sublime Text的优雅,抑或Atom的可定制化,都会在学习的道路上助你一臂之力。

常见问题解答(FAQ)

1. 编程新手选择文本编辑器的关键标准是什么?

- 便捷性、功能性及对编程语言的支持是关键标准。

2. VS Code是否适合所有编程语言?

- 是的,VS Code支持多种编程语言,并可通过插件增强功能。

3. Notepad++和Sublime Text有何主要区别?

- Notepad++为开源且轻量,而Sublime Text则为付费软件,功能更为强大且界面更为优雅。

4. 使用Atom进行编程是否有缺点?

- Atom的启动速度较慢,且在处理大文件时性能稍逊。

5. 是否有推荐的入门教程来学习文本编辑器的使用?

- 各大编辑器官网通常提供详细的用户文档与视频教程,非常适合新手入门学习。